The 16mm Association has three main publications: 16mm Today magazine, 16mm Exchange newsletter and the New Member’s Guide. These publications are available ONLY to our members.


August 2005 SMT cover

16mm Today is a full-colour magazine that is published every quarter, during the early part of May, August and November and the latter part of February. As well as being an inspirational read on all aspects of 16mm modelling, awaited with great anticipation by our members, it builds into a valuable reference to support your modelling activities.

The articles in 16mm Today are written by our members. We actively encourage our members to use our magazine to share their modelling experiences – see how to write an article for 16mm Today for guidance on how to do this.

The value of 16mm Today is enhanced by the 16mm index and by the availability of back number sales.

Traders and event organisers can place advertisements in 16mm Today – see how to place an advert in 16mm Today for more information, including our current advertising rates.

16mm Exchange is a quarterly newsletter published at the same time as 16mm Today.

It contains general Association information, details of future national events and dates and times of the many local area activities taking place for members around the country.

16mm Exchange also includes a lively letters section – 16mm Forum – and a free “Items for sale” and “Items wanted” service for the use of members.
